Frances Yeend, a legendary opera singer, died April 27th, 2008. She was 95.

  • My first opera experience was "La Boheme" in Chicago in 1949 with the visiting NYC Opera company. Mimi was Frances Yeend and Rudolfo was Eugene Conley. What surprised me most was how big the voices were. I was in the 2nd balcony.
